The Motion Picture Group, Inc. (Pink Sheets:MPRG), a film and
entertainment financing and production company, announced today that its
first feature film, “I TRUST YOU TO KILL ME”,
has been released on DVD and can be found in stores everywhere.
Rolling Stone Magazine gives the movie 3-stars in its ‘A
Doc That Rocks’ review by Peter Travers: “Deluca
sings, I Want Your Soul/Give it to Me Now in a voice that’s
meant to bruise. That it does. Ditto the movie.”
In the film, Kiefer Sutherland, Emmy-winning star of the hit TV show “24”,
takes his indie record label act, Rocco DeLuca & the Burden, on its
first international tour and chronicles the highly personal journey of
the hopes, successes, and challenges of the rock band.
“I TRUST YOU TO KILL ME”,
the debut feature-length film of Manu Boyer, is a Motion Picture
Group/MRB Production presented by First Independent Pictures in
association with Ironworks Music.
